Davidson Men Primed for SoCon Indoor Championships

DAVIDSON, N.C. – The Davidson men are set for the 2014 Southern Conference Indoor Track and Field Championship, to be held Saturday and Sunday at the JDL Fast Track in Winston-Salem, N.C.
This will be the 79th annual Indoor Track and Field Championship for the men.
The championships will begin Saturday at 10 a.m. with the women's pentathlon events, followed by the men's heptathlon events at 10:15 a.m. The awards ceremony is scheduled for Sunday at 4:40 p.m.
The event is free to the public. Live results, daily recaps, daily photos and video highlights can be found on the Southern Conference website.
The Wildcats will most likely be led by their middle distance and distance groups.
Sophomore Patrick Rollo is the highest ranked 'Cat in a middle distance event this year, as his 1:53.10 in the 800-meter run at the UCS Invitational is the fourth-best time posted amongst his conference foes this season. Seniors Grayam Sailor-Tynes (sixth, 4:14.11) and Whitner Chase (eighth, 4:15.91) both rank in the Top 10 of the mile so far.
Chase also ranks fourth in the 5000m (14:54.52) and sixth in the 3000-meter run (8:23.38).
Davidson's 4x400m relay effort could also add points, as its 3:24.03 at the UCS Invitational ranks fourth. Senior Michael Lorentsen will be another contender to score key points, as his top pole vault mark of 14 feet, 11 inches (4.55m), ranks sixth.
Senior Stewart Dalton will look to contribute in both the 60-meter dash and the long jump.
Appalachian State took home the men's title at the 2013 Indoor Championship, edging out Samford by 4.5 points, while Davidson placed fourth.
In the most recent power rankings, which include meets through Feb. 22, Samford leads, followed by Western Carolina and Appalachian State.
The rankings are determined by the top eight times or scores that are reported by the schools for each event that will be conducted at this weekend's championships.
Men's Indoor Track and Field Power Rankings
Samford - 155
Western Carolina - 152.5
Appalachian State - 140
Furman - 81
The Citadel - 59
Davidson - 26.5
Chattanooga - 16
Wofford - 10
UNCG - 5
